Dispersion-managed, high-order mode emission, Tm/Ho-co-doped fiber laser based on a mode-selective coupler

Abstract

We experimentally investigate the generation of high-order modes (HOMs) at the wavelength band of 1.95 µm from a passively mode-locked, ultrashort pulse, Tm/Ho-co-doped fiber laser based on a mode-selective coupler (MSC). The mode-locked fiber laser outputs dissipative soliton pulses operating at wavelength of 1932.1 nm with spectrum width of 10.4 nm and pulse duration of 1.84 ps with repetition rate of 15.4 MHz.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first report on the generation of cylindrical vector beams (CVBs) from mode-locked fiber laser in the mid-infrared wavelength band that features all-fiber configuration, ultrashort pulse, and high-purity CVB generation.
